Policies and regulations play a crucial role in protecting TBI victims:

  1. Compensation Laws: Statutory provisions ensure individuals receive fair compensation for TBIs sustained in accidents or through negligence.

  2. Workers’ Compensation: In occupational settings, strict regulations mandate immediate medical attention and financial support for injured workers.

  3. Product Liability: Manufacturers can be held liable for designing or producing products that cause TBIs.

Challenges in Practice

Unique Hurdles

  1. Diagnostic Difficulties: TBIs range from subtle cognitive impairments to severe physical injuries, making diagnosis and prognosis challenging.

  2. Long-Term Effects: The full extent of TBI complications may not manifest immediately, posing difficulties in assessing damages over time.

  3. Public Perception: Stigma surrounding mental health issues can impact clients’ credibility, requiring lawyers to present compelling evidence.
